  2. This is where I am. McGovern and Josh have a good working relationship and between Connor and Dion I think we can get by without Edwards at G. Another aspect to consider here is the void years on McGovern’s contract. Because of the prorated money in his deal, we’re still on the books for 4.5 mil if McGovern walks. A re-signing (I believe) can bump this down the road. Edwards is a clean cut, no dead cap when he walks. So regardless of what the new deal numbers might be for either guy, that is currently a bigger incentive to get a deal with McGovern done because of how they can rework the numbers in an extension. There have been some big deals of Cs in the last few years, with some guys making nearly double what McGovern is making now. It’s his last chance at a real payday in all likelyhood. So I’d guess a 2-3 year, 13/year deal.

Cliff was an excellent player. He played 18 seasons in the NBA and is credited with helping create the "Stretch 4" position, a power forward who can shoot from beyond the arc. At the time of his retirement he was the tallest NBA player (6'10") to shoot over 1000 career threes.
